Account Executive applicants have rated the interview process at XPO with 2.1 out of 5 (where 5 is the highest level of difficulty) and assessed their interview experience as 43% positive. To compare, the company-average is 55.1% positive. This is according to Glassdoor user ratings.
Candidates applying for Account Executive roles take an average of 19 days to get hired, when considering 7 user submitted interviews for this role. To compare, the hiring process at XPO overall takes an average of 22 days.
Common stages of the interview process at XPO as a Account Executive according to 7 Glassdoor interviews include:
Phone interview: 30%
Group panel interview: 20%
One on one interview: 20%
Background check: 10%
Drug test: 10%
Personality test: 10%

I applied through an employee referral. The process took 2+ months. I interviewed at XPO (Atlanta, GA) in Sep 2019
Interview
I was referred by an internal employee. I sent my resume by email to my contact at the company who forwarded it internally to the recruiter. I was contacted a couple weeks later by a recruiter to set up a phone interview. I did the phone interview with the recruiter which was fairly standard and basic screening questions, going over my resume and work history. She said she would be in touch soon to set up a phone interview with the hiring manager. A couple weeks later I received an email on a Sunday evening after 11pm from the recruiter asking me to be available for a phone interview with the hiring manager at 9am the next day on Monday. I was asleep when the email came in after 11pm on a Sunday evening and by the time I saw it on Monday morning I was not able to arrange my schedule to be available at 9am on Monday. I sent an email to the recruiter to ask to reschedule. She again ( a second time) sent me an email after 11pm the next day asking me to be available for a phone interview with the hiring manager early the next morning. This is really unacceptable to expect candidates to be available on such short notice. I sent the recruiter back an email asking again to reschedule and requested that I needed 24 hours notice to confirm a date/ time for the interview. I never heard back from the recruiter and it has been 2 months. I guess my professionalism disqualified me from proceeding to the next round of interviews, but I would not want to work for a company that is this unprofessional. You can tell a lot about a company from their hiring process. Emailing candidates after 11pm and expecting them to be available at 9am the next day, not once, but twice, is extremely unprofessional and just unreasonable. Candidates have personal lives and are also currently working a full time job while interviewing for a new job and simply can not be expected to “jump” through these types of hoops in the interview process. Very disappointed with this entire interview process.

I applied online. I interviewed at XPO (Mississauga, ON) in Jan 2024
Interview
Wear a suit and tie. Bring resumes with you. It’s very formal, speak professionally and well. Other than that it was pretty chill, the hiring managers are cool people, can be intimidating at first.
I applied online. The process took 2 weeks. I interviewed at XPO
Interview
Panel interviews. 1st day of interviewing is mostly just shadowing. 2nd interview comes is with management where they may suggest your role and position. If available, you may be able to visit the office and get a better idea of the environment.

There were three interviews total. Second interview you are able to actually see day to day by shadowing someone that is currently in the position. Best thing ever. Then you are able to actually see if this position will be a great fit for you or not.
